Quick Access
Cached View allows users to quickly access cached versions of web pages, which can be crucial when the live site is down or has been updated with undesirable changes.
Historical Insight
It provides a way to view how a webpage looked at a specific point in time, useful for research, legal documentation, and understanding the evolution of web content.
Data Availability
Helps access information that might have been removed from a live webpage, ensuring that even deleted data remains available for users.
Bypass Restrictions
Users can leverage cached pages to bypass regional blocks or temporary restrictions placed on live websites.

Check the "Domain Rating" of Cached View on Ahrefs. The domain rating is a measure of the strength of a website's backlink profile on a scale from 0 to 100. It shows the strength of Cached View's backlink profile compared to the other websites. In most cases a domain rating of 60+ is considered good and 70+ is considered very good.
Check the "Domain Authority" of Cached View on MOZ. A website's domain authority (DA) is a search engine ranking score that predicts how well a website will rank on search engine result pages (SERPs). It is based on a 100-point logarithmic scale, with higher scores corresponding to a greater likelihood of ranking. This is another useful metric to check if a website is good.
